Frequently Asked Questions about Flatbush Apartments with Laundry Rooms

What is the Cheapest Laundry Rooms apartment in Flatbush?

Currently the most affordable Apartment in Flatbush with Laundry Rooms is at Outpost Club Hancock (Furnished Rooms) listed at $1,250.

How much is the average rent for Flatbush Apartments with Laundry Rooms?

The average rent for a Apartment in Flatbush with Laundry Rooms is $3,553.

What is the largest Flatbush Apartment for rent with Laundry Rooms?

Today's Apartment with Laundry Rooms and the most square footage in Flatbush is a 1,870 square feet unit starting from $2,000 at 825 E 21st St, Unit Glenwood.

What is the average size for Flatbush Apartments for rent with Laundry Rooms?

The average size for a rental with Laundry Rooms in Flatbush is currently at 623 sq ft.
